Frag Tank Lighting Question

I'm looking to setup a frag tank, either the 20l I already have, or a 33l for sale locally. I'm trying to keep everything simple and cheap, and seeing as how I have a lot of T5 parts, I would like to stick to T5s. Would a 2 bulb fixture running UV-L Aqua Sun (or other very high par bulbs) in individual reflectors with no actinics be enough to grow SPS or LPS in a 12" or shorter tank until they are ready to go in the DT? I'm very confident that it would grow softies great, but I'm still new to stony corals.
